Cheese VS Lamb

A detailed nutritional comparison

Cheese is lower in calories and carbs, making it a better option for weight management and keto diets. Lamb is higher in protein and rich in essential vitamins like Vitamin B12 and iron, making it ideal for muscle growth and energy needs. Both are gluten-free and nutrient-dense options, but their uses vary depending on dietary goals and preferences.

✅ The Bottom Line

Cheese is a great option for those focusing on weight management, low-carb, and keto diets, while lamb provides superior protein and essential nutrients such as iron and Vitamin B12, making it ideal for muscle recovery and energy support. Both can be included in balanced diets, but their nutritional profiles suit different needs.
